Soil Composition and Wellness


Healthy and balanced soil is the foundation of a productive landscape. It is essential to assess soil make-up to understand its vitamins and mineral web content, pH degrees, and raw material. Conducting a dirt examination can disclose these elements, allowing for targeted modifications.



  • Amend with Organic Matter: Include garden compost, aged manure, or environment-friendly manure to boost soil structure and nutrient accessibility. This improves microbial activity, which is critical for nutrition cycling.


  • Adjust pH Degrees: Make use of lime to increase pH or sulfur to decrease it, depending upon the requirements of certain plants. Many plants grow in a pH variety of 6.0 to 7.0.


  • Handle Soil Disintegration: Apply contour horticulture, terracing, or planting cover plants throughout off-seasons to prevent disintegration and boost soil security.



Water Monitoring Techniques


Efficient water management is crucial for sustaining a dynamic landscape. Correct watering techniques reduce waste and advertise healthy and balanced plant growth.



  • Drip Watering: This system delivers water straight to the plant origins, minimizing dissipation and runoff. It is specifically beneficial in deserts.


  • Rain Harvesting: Mount rain barrels to collect runoff from roofings. This gives an environmentally friendly water resource for yard irrigation.


  • Mulching for Wetness Retention: Apply organic mulch, such as straw or wood chips, around plants to decrease evaporation. Mulch also suppresses weeds, further conserving water and keeping dirt wellness.



Mulching and Ground Cover Techniques


Reliable mulching and proper ground cover can enhance dirt health and wellness and biodiversity. These methods support a living landscape by preserving dampness and advertising plants growth.



  • Choose Ideal Compost: Use natural products like bark, straw, or shredded leaves. They decompose over time, improving soil as they break down.


  • Ground Cover Plants: Select low-growing plants that require very little maintenance. Instances include clover and slipping thyme. These plants can stop weed growth and maintain soil.


  • Layering Technique: Incorporate different sorts of mulch to take full advantage of benefits. As an example, a layer of cardboard topped with natural mulch can boost weed suppression while boosting dirt structure in time.

Structure Features for Birds and Small Creatures


Creating environments for birds and little mammals calls for specific frameworks. Birdhouses, feeders, and bathrooms can attract types such as bluebirds and wrens. When selecting birdhouses, take into consideration:



  • Measurements: Match the entrance hole size to the wanted types.

  • Materials: Usage natural timbers without chemical therapies.

  • Placement: Position residences in sheltered locations, risk-free from killers.


For little mammals, giving brush piles and indigenous bushes can develop protective cover. Growing berry-producing bushes helps endure local wild animals by providing food resources throughout the year.

Lasting Insect Control


Carrying out lasting insect control approaches helps preserve the eco-friendly balance. Integrated Insect Monitoring (IPM) is a key method. This includes surveillance pest populations and utilizing a mix of organic, social, and mechanical controls.


Organic controls might include introducing helpful pests, visit while social techniques could involve rotating crops to interrupt pest life cycles. Mechanical techniques, such as obstacles and traps, minimize parasite populaces without chemicals.


Restriction chemical usage, going with natural remedies just when essential. Normal monitoring helps identify any arising threats and addresses them promptly.
